" Merb" a new framework for Ruby, has taken a right step in the direction of creating a perfect MVC, with Rails as an inspiration, but removing few drawbacks of Rails as well. It has added many outstanding features, which are worth considering. Merb can now work with any 3 of ORM's ( Active Record, DataMapper and Sequel) rather than Active Record as an only ORM offered by Rails.
